The ingredients needed to make Orange pie:
  1. Prepare 450 g phyllo pastry
  2. Get 200 g yoghurt, 2%
  3. Get 4 eggs
  4. Prepare 250 ml vegetable oil
  5. Take 1 cup sugar
  6. Take 1-2 tsp vanilla extract
  7. Get 1 tsp baking powder
  8. Make ready the grated zest of one orange
  9. Get For the syrup
  10. Prepare 3 cups water
  11. Get 2 cups sugar
  12. Get 1 cinnamon stick (optional)
  13. Prepare the rind of one orange

Instructions to make Orange pie:
  1. After opening the packet of phyllo, quarter the pastry so that each phyllo sheet produces four smaller pieces.  Set  them aside.  In a bowl, combine the ingredients for the filling, stir with a whisk to a smooth mixture.  Picking up each piece of phyllo, crumple it up in a ball using your hands, just as if you were  crumpling a piece of paper, then dip (submerge) each phyllo piece into the yoghurt mixture.
  2. When all phyllo sheets are in the mixture, pour the mixture into a greased ovenproof dish and bake in a preheated moderate oven, 180-200 degrees, for approximately 30-35 minutes.
  3. While the dessert is baking, prepare the syrup by bringing the syrup ingredients to boil for 5 minutes.  Let it cool.  Once the dessert is out of the oven, we score it into portions, and we pour over the cooled syrup.  We serve the orange pie with whipped fresh cream or ice cream.

The filling of the pie is made from the zest of two naval oranges, the juice of oranges and lemons, egg yolks, sugar, cornstarch, and butter. The orange zest is packed with flavorful oils that mute any strong lemon flavor, so the lemon juice can add the proper tartness without overwhelming the orange taste.
